Happy Data Privacy Day! The National Cyber Security Alliance (NCSA) designates January 28 as a day to empower individuals and encourage businesses around the world to respect privacy, safeguard data and enable trust. 


In honor of the effort to inspire dialogue and empower learning about how personal information is used, collected and shared in our digital society, following is a list of helpful (ISC)2 resources and activities focused on privacy best practices.


Professional Development Institute courses


The PDI is a portfolio of more than 40 continuing cybersecurity education courses that is free to (ISC)2 members. Among the wide array of topics covered, these two courses focus specifically on giving learners an overview of privacy regulations:


GDPR for Security Professionals: A Framework for Success - this interactive, immersive training experience provides the tools, knowledge and resources to maintain organizational compliance with the European Union’s General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R) mandates
The Privacy Regulation Roadmap - This course examines global privacy legislation and teaches the importance of identifying and complying with privacy laws and regulations that apply to your industry and customer base.
